Star Atlas provides info on upcoming browser-based multiplayer game: SCREAM
New info on the upcoming game module for the Solana-based sci-fi metaverse has been revealed. SCREAM will be playable straight from the browser and will have factions fight for control over many star systems.
The development team behind the sci-fi metaverse Star Atlas has published some detailed info on their upcoming browser game called SCREAM.
Described as “the next major Star Atlas browser-playable gameplay module with a full economic loop,” their latest issue of the Atlas Star newsletter goes in depth about this blockchain title, among other things.
“SCREAM will be a blockchain-native multiplayer game complete with economic, political, and strategic elements. This will be the first time that players can use their ships to fight for the future of their faction with fun, active, repeatable, on-chain gameplay with earning potential.”
The goal in this browser-based game is to conquer various star systems, with starbases being at the core of gameplay, buildings with multiple tiers that “serve as economic and political support that allow a faction to control a given star system.” The more starbases of higher tier present, the further off a faction’s members can gather materials.
“We are proud to say that most of our features will execute and resolve on the blockchain, from attacking starbases to harvesting resources, even the location of your fleets. Every bit of game logic that has an economic impact will be safeguarded on-chain.”
Starbases not only serve as a place for storing more than 20 different types of resources that can be found throughout a diverse range of different planets, but also as an area where players can craft items, trade and construct “more extensive and complex space infrastructures to support their factions in outer space.” This makes starbases hugely important, and will require faction members to work together to successfully defend these crucial structures.
